By default Focus blocks different kinds of trackers. If we utilize Orbot (to route traffic through the Tor network) we can protected the privacy of the user in general.

This could be a setting that only shows up if Orbot is installed or we could actively promote it. Needs UX.

OrFox is based on Fennec. There used to be a version based on WebView called Orweb. This version is not developed anymore and had serious flaws.

The problem is the behaviour of the internal browser view. It is based on the Android WebView which doesn't handle proxy settings of the internal stagefright player correctly. Therefore, the proxy (Orbot) is ignored for HTML5 video or audio elements. This could help a malicious person to get your actual ip address by inserting specific elements into your traffic.

http://xordern.net/why-you-really-shouldn%27t-use-orweb-anymore.html

Additionally, even though the proper API calls are made to turn off all plugins, apparently HTML5 video and audio players not considered plugins, and there is no way to disable them at an API level.

https://guardianproject.info/2013/08/21/orweb-security-advisory-possible-ip-leakage-with-html5-videoaudio/

Orweb is built upon the bundled WebView (Webkit) browser component inside of the Android operating system. This has proven to be problematic because we cannot control the version of that component, and cannot upgrade it directly when bugs are found. In addition, Google has made it very difficult to effectively control the network proxy settings of all aspects of this component, making it difficult to guarantee that traffic will not leak on all devices and OS versions.

https://dev.guardianproject.info/projects/orfox-private-browser/wiki/Orfox_vs_Tor_Browser_FAQ

Orweb does have an advantage which is that it less than 2MB while Orfox is in the 25-30MB range.

We need inbuilt download manager, then only we can use orbot connection for downloading also , otherwise when we download anything it will use our real IP because focus is using androids default download manager for downloading files.
